“…Let T s :〈 S , s 0 , R 〉 be an ordinary state‐transition system. We call 〈 A , a 0 , Γ 〉 an abstract representation of T s if A is finite and each state a ∈ A symbolically represents a (possibly infinite) aggregate of ordinary states sharing some features: more precisely, if s 0 ∈ a 0 (normally a 0 ={ s 0 }), , and the abstract transition relation Γ satisfies condition ∃∃(or EE ) , that is, - ∀〈 a , a ′〉∈ Γ , ∃ s ∈ a ,∃ s ′∈ a ′,〈 s , s ′〉∈ R ;
- ∀〈 s , s ′〉∈ R , ∀ a ∈ A : s ∈ a , ∃ a ′∈ A : s ′∈ a ′,〈 a , a ′〉∈ Γ .
